The adoption of The Cybersecurity Strategy of the European Union – An Open, Safe and Secure Cyberspace document in 2013 by the European commission pushed forth cybersecurity efforts integrated with scientific diplomacy and artificial intelligence. Efforts are strong, as the EU funds various programs and institutions in the effort to bring science to diplomacy and bring diplomacy to science. Some examples are the cyber security programme Competence Research Innovation , which brings together 14 member states, Cybersecurity for Europe - which brings together 43 partners involving 20 member states.

Finally, there are also a variety of ethical implications around the use of AI in healthcare. Healthcare decisions have been made almost exclusively by humans in the past, and the use of smart machines to make or assist with them raises issues of accountability, transparency, permission and privacy.

David Chalmers identified two problems in understanding the mind, which he named the "hard" and "easy" problems of consciousness. The easy problem is understanding how the brain processes signals, makes plans and controls behavior. The hard problem is explaining how this feels or why it should feel like anything at all. Human information processing is easy to explain, however, human subjective experience is difficult to explain. For example, it is easy to imagine a color-blind person who has learned to identify which objects in their field of view are AI red, but it is not clear what would be required for the person to know what red looks like.
